Discover the perfect blend of affordability and potential with this charming 2-bedroom, 1-bathroom home on a gently sloped, level one-acre property in sought-after Longbeach. Just a short walk to public lake access, this is an excellent opportunity for first-time buyers, downsizers, or those looking to create their dream retreat. A large garden area awaits your green thumb, providing ample space for growing your own vegetables, flowers, or even expanding your outdoor living space. Adding to the value is a detached cabin—ready for your vision! While it requires a new roof, it already has plumbing and could be transformed into a cozy guest suite, rental unit, or creative studio. With its fantastic location, great potential, and proximity to Kootenay Lake, this property is an incredible find. Don’t miss your chance to make it yours!

Jerri has been a Realtor® in Kamloops for the past 13 years granting her extensive knowledge of the Kamloops market. In 2014-2020 she was awarded the Diamond Award, in 2016 she was awarded the Lifetime Award of Excellent, and in 2017 she was awarded the Red Diamond Award from Royal LePage as one of the top real estate sales representatives in Canada.
Jerri currently works on award winning developments throughout the city of Kamloops and has been an integral part of the design and marketing of these developments. She is very educated on multi family sites, has a good understanding of Geo Thermal buildings, and Built Green construction. With her background in design she is able to help with staging homes and helping her clients see the potential in existing homes.
Jerri is well-known in the community with being an active member of the Canadian Home Builders Association – Central Interior, volunteering her time with the Y Dream Home. She has also been on the board of Project X Theatre: Theatre Under the Trees for the past 4 years. She continues to look for opportunities and help out within the community whenever possible.
